Forest, Va. -- After phenomenal performances from all University of Lynchburg track & field student-athletes last week,
Kacey Kelly and
Micah Leech were highlighted as the Old Dominion Athletic Conference Track & Field Athletes of the Week, announced by the conference office on Tuesday.
Kelly participated in four events this past week at the Dennis Craddock Coaches Classic and thrived in all of them. She took the top spot in the triple jump with a mark of 11.83m, which registered as the fifth-best mark across all of division III this season. She also was part of the 4x100-meter team that placed second overall with a time of 47.90, the 22nd-fastest time in DIII this season. Additionally, she took third place in both the javelin throw (36.41m) and the 400-meter hurdles (1:06.93).
Leech traveled south for the Duke Invitational, hosted by Duke University, to compete in the decathlon and placed third overall in a field filled with division I athletes. He totaled 6,712 points, which is the fifth-most in program history. The junior's stellar performance was highlighted by third-place finishes in the long jump (22' 9¾" or 6.95m) and 110-meter hurdles (15.12).
